+#
+# Addendum to Bug#14397 - OPTIMIZE TABLE with an open HANDLER causes a crash
+# Show that DROP TABLE can no longer deadlock against
+# FLUSH TABLES WITH READ LOCK. This is a 5.0 issue.
+#
+create table t1 (c1 int);
+insert into t1 values (14397);
+flush tables with read lock;
+# The thread with the global read lock cannot drop the table itself:
+--error 1223
+drop table t1;
+#
+# client 2
+# We need a second connection to try the drop.
+# The drop waits for the global read lock to go away.
+# Without the addendum fix it locked LOCK_open before entering the wait loop.
+connection con2;
+--exec echo send the below to another connection, do not wait for the result
+send drop table t1;
+--sleep 1
+#
+# client 1
+# Now we need something that wants LOCK_open. A simple table access which
+# opens the table does the trick.
+--exec echo proceed with the normal connection
+connection default;
+# This would hang on LOCK_open without the 5.0 addendum fix.
+select * from t1;
+# Release the read lock. This should make the DROP go through.
+unlock tables;
+#
+# client 2
+# Read the result of the drop command.
+connection con2;
+--exec echo read the result from the other connection
+reap;
+#
+# client 1
+# Now back to normal operation. The table should not exist any more.
+--exec echo proceed with the normal connection
+connection default;
+--error 1146
+select * from t1;
+# Just to be sure and not confuse the next test case writer.
+drop table if exists t1;
